「javajar!」javajar没有主清单属性

博主:adminadmin 2023-03-20 11:43:10 266

今天给各位分享javajar!的知识,其中也会对javajar没有主清单属性进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览:

java-jar不设置参数会怎么样

会被当做系统参数而无效。javajar是与Java息息相关的,是Java的一种文档格式。据相关资料查询显示,javajar不设置参数的话,会被当做系统参数而无效。Java是一门面向对象的编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。

java-jar启动的jar包怎么停

java-jar启动的jar包停用方法如下:

1、用管理员打开cmd命令窗口。

2、输入:netstat-ano|findstr端口号9233。

3、根pid删除命令taskkill/t/f/pid2136。

java-jar默认内存大小

1G。Java是一种计算机的编程语言,该编程语言中java-jar默认内存大小是1G,其最小不可以超过1M。Java也是程序员所必备的专业,在计算机的发展上有着不可磨灭的作用。

Java打包成jar后运行时出错,为什么?

可能jar文件损坏了,你可以尝试用winrar打开这个jar文件,把它解压,看有没有报错,如果报错,说明文件损坏了。

打包成jar文件后运行出现Invalid or corrupt jarfile 解决

打jar包

1。jar -cvf hello。jar hello。class

2。这时java -jar hello。jar 是运行不了的

3。解压刚打的Jar包到新的目录,会发现里边多了一个META-INF文件夹里边有一个MANIFEST。MF文件

4。用记事本打开MANIFEST。MF文件,修改为

Manifest-Version: 1。0

Main-Class: Hello

Created-By: aaa

5。将MANIFEST。MF复制到和Hello。class 放在一起

然后打包:

jar cvfm abc。jarMANIFEST。MFHello。class

得到可运行的jar

java -jar  ***   就可以运行的jar包[ 其中***为jar包名]

tomcat启动和java-jar启动区别

您好,Tomcat启动和java-jar启动有很多不同之处。首先,Tomcat是一个开源的Web应用服务器,它可以用来部署和运行Java应用程序,而java-jar是一种可执行的Java文件格式,它可以用来运行Java程序。

其次,Tomcat启动需要使用Tomcat提供的服务器程序,而java-jar启动则需要使用Java虚拟机(JVM)来运行。此外,Tomcat启动时,它会自动加载Tomcat的所有组件,而java-jar启动则只会加载需要的组件。

最后,Tomcat启动时会自动创建一个Web应用程序的容器,而java-jar启动则不会创建容器,而是直接运行Java程序。

总之,Tomcat启动和java-jar启动有很多不同之处,Tomcat启动更适合用于部署和运行Web应用程序,而java-jar启动则更适合用于运行Java程序。

Java和jar分别是什么意思?

Java为一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。

在软件领域,JAR文件(Java归档,英语:Java Archive)为一种软件包文件格式,通常用于聚合大量的Java类文件、相关的元数据和资源(文本、图片等)文件到一个文件,以便开发Java平台应用软件或库。

JAR文件为一种归档文件,以ZIP格式构建,以.jar为文件扩展名。用户可以使用JDK自带的jar命令创建或提取JAR文件。也可以使用其他zip压缩工具,不过压缩时zip文件头里的条目顺序很重要,因为Manifest文件常需放在首位。JAR文件内的文件名为Unicode文本。

扩展资料

Java由四方面组成:Java编程语言、Java类文件格式、Java虚拟机、Java应用程序接口。

当编辑并运行一个Java程序时,需要同时涉及到这四种方面。使用文字编辑软件(例如记事本、写字板、UltraEdit等)或集成开发环境(Eclipse、MyEclipse等)在Java源文件中定义不同的类。

通过调用类(这些类实现了Java API)中的方法来访问资源系统,把源文件编译生成一种二进制中间码,存储在class文件中,然后再通过运行与操作系统平台环境相对应的Java虚拟机来运行class文件,执行编译产生的字节码,调用class文件中实现的方法来满足程序的Java API调用。

JAR 文件格式提供了许多优势和功能,其中很多是传统的压缩格式如 ZIP 或者 RAR 所没有提供的。它们包括:

1、安全性。可以对JAR文件内容加上数字化签名。这样,能够识别签名的工具就可以有选择地为您授予软件安全特权,这是其他文件做不到的,它还可以检测代码是否被篡改过。

2、减少下载时间。如果一个applet捆绑到一个JAR文件中,那么浏览器就可以在一个HTTP事务中下载这个applet的类文件和相关的资源,而不是对每一个文件打开一个新连接。

3、压缩。JAR 格式允许压缩文件以提高存储效率。

4、传输平台扩展。Java扩展框架(Java Extensions Framework)提供了向Java核心平台添加功能的方法,这些扩展是用JAR文件打包的(Java 3D和JavaMail就是由Sun开发的扩展例子)。

参考资料来源:百度百科-JAR

参考资料来源:百度百科-Java

javajar!的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于javajar没有主清单属性、javajar!的信息别忘了在本站进行查找喔。